The version of the HDA driver in the Ubuntu kernel is newer than 1.0.11
even, so your efforts are wasted (I didn't adjust the string displayed
in /proc/asound/version since not all drivers are newer than 1.0.10rc3).
I just installed linux-headers-$(uname -r) and build-essential. Then I
downloaded the alsa-driver 1.0.11 tarball from upstream's ftp site.
Afterward I untarred the alsa-driver tarball and invoked:
$ ./configure --with-oss=yes --with-sequencer=yes --with-
kernel=/lib/modules/2.6.15-25-686/build --with-cards=usb-audio
then
$ make
It compiled successfully as a test.
Closing this bug report, since it's clearly a local issue.
